Product information SL-G700 digital multiformat player
Productnumber

285363

The SL-G700 is a digital multi-format player that covers the media most commonly used today - from traditional CD / SACD to the latest Hi-Res formats and streaming services. All these sources are reproduced in the highest possible sound standards. With these properties, it is the ideal partner for the SU-G700 amplifier.

Ultra-fast, low-noise hybrid switching power supply
The quality of the power supply is extremely important for a faithful sound reproduction. Power supply noise and poor power supply stability have a direct impact on the sound quality, especially with the analog outputs. The SL-G700 is therefore equipped with its own power supply section for the analog audio outputs. The switched-mode power supply without negative feedback suppresses fluctuations in the switching frequency, as they usually occur with simpler power supply layouts. In connection with the original stabilized power supply circuit, this power supply offers a stable power supply even with low noise. The discrete circuit structure is free of simple, generally used ICs and is instead built with selected components that have been selected after intensive listening comparisons. This results in an excellent signal-to-noise ratio and a faithful sound image, the hallmark of Technics products.

High-end D / A converter and converter circuit in double mono construction
The D / A converter circuit is the most important component in the analog output, as it regenerates the analog waveform from the digital source signal - e.g. a CD. In the D / A converter section of the SL-G700, two Asahi Kasei Microdevices AK4497 tip converters work in a channel-separated configuration. These are characterized by an excellent signal-to-noise ratio and the lowest possible distortion values. The power supply for the D / A converter is divided into five sections according to the application. The power supply for the clock generator uses an original, battery-operated circuit in order to achieve the highest clock precision during the D / A conversion. The double mono construction and the asymmetrical layout eliminate mutual influences between the channels. The resulting imaging precision and spatiality opens up new dimensions. In addition, both PCM and DSD signals can be passed on directly to the D / A converter in their original signal state, completely unadulterated.

Discrete amplifier modules
Just as important for the analog output as the D / A converter is the filter circuit, which is connected after the D / A converter. The filter circuit of the SL-G700 does not use a simple operational amplifier IC, but rather specially developed amplifier trains with a discrete structure. Low-noise transistors and thin-film resistors keep the noise as low as possible. Careful fine-tuning led, among other things, to a moderate increase in the operating current, which leads to an improved signal-to-noise ratio and lower distortion. As a result, the SL-G700 impresses with a very linear, true-to-original reproduction, without suppressing even the tiniest details of the original recording.

Battery operated clock generator
When processing digital audio signals, the quality of the signal processing clock has a major influence on the sound quality. The power supplies for sensitive components such as the clock block of the D / A converter and the audio signal processing are excellently shielded against noise or fluctuations in the main power supply. Over many years, Technics has gained in-depth knowledge of how to isolate the power supply unit from battery power. This technology makes digital audio interfaces such as D / A converter circuits with extremely low noise possible. In addition, the system clock for audio signal processing is supplied by a clock generator with the lowest possible jitter. A low-noise power supply with a high-precision work cycle enables reproduction of the highest transparency.

Architecture to contain digital noise
So-called power conditioners are used for the USB inputs. These contain, among other things, non-magnetic carbon film resistors. These serve to provide effective protection against magnetic radiation. In addition, high-quality ruby mica capacitors are used, which are characterized by low dielectric losses, high dielectric strength and excellent temperature stability.
Noise-reducing components also contribute to the detailed sound. These include film capacitors with low internal resistance in the LAN connection and so-called pulse transformers for the digital outputs.

Intelligent assembly activation
The intelligent assembly activation switches off various modules - e.g. for the display, analog and digital interfaces - in order to minimize noise during music operation.

High quality headphone output
Usually the analog output signals (balanced / unbalanced) and the headphone signal are fed from the same D / A converter. The SL-G700, however, is equipped with its own D / A converter for the headphone output, which works independently of the audio output. This assembly contains the original, highly integrated signal processing circuit, the so-called JENO engine (Jitter Elimination and Noise-shaping Optimization). The complete separation of the analog outputs from the headphone output effectively prevents mutual interference. Each of these assemblies was fine-tuned in extensive listening sessions so that the sound quality achieved meets the highest demands.
In addition, the JENO engine for the headphone output is only activated on the SL-G700 if headphones are actually connected. This keeps the analog outputs free from interference when headphones are not connected.
The Class AA circuit of the headphone amplifier uses separate circuits for voltage and current amplification. The high-quality operational amplifier circuit takes over the voltage amplification, a separate circuit with its own OP-amp and generous power supply takes over the current amplification. This enables high-precision conversion of the high-resolution PWM signals from the JENO Engine into an analog signal. This allows headphones to be operated optimally in a wide impedance range with low distortion and in a wide frequency range.

Equipped for a wide variety of current digital audio media
MQA playback
The built-in MQA decoder fully decodes and plays MQA files and MQA CDs.

SACD / CD mode
In the dedicated SACD / CD playback mode, all circuits that are not required for SACD / CD playback are switched off in order to increase the playback quality of all disc media.

Native DSD playback
This takes over the D / A conversion process of the DSD signal in the SACD recording format without prior conversion into a PCM signal. The resulting signal purity opens up the full potential of the DSD format.

High-res remaster
Using digital signal conversion of bandwidth and bit depth, signals with a resolution of 44.1 kHz / 16 bit (CD) or MP3 signals can be converted into high-resolution signals of up to 192 kHz / 32 bit. Familiar recordings can thus be discovered in a new quality.

Rich selection of music sources, wide variety of connections
The SL-G700 supports Bluetooth, Wi-Fi and Apple AirPlay with its extensive wireless connectivity. It is also compatible with streaming services such as Spotify, TIDAL and Internet radio and supports the Google Chromecast and Google Assistant functions. *

* A Google Voice enabled speaker must be on the same network.

High quality Technics design
Grouping in four sections
Many assemblies are typically used in a digital audio device. This also includes a switched-mode power supply in which high energies are processed, digital interfaces which process high-frequency signals, and analog assemblies.
The basic construction of the SL-G700 consists of four sections, which are decoupled from each other depending on the signal level.
By eliminating the interference between these blocks, the signal quality is kept clean. The rigidity of the chassis itself suppresses component vibrations to a great extent, which also promotes excellent signal purity.

Ultra-solid drive mechanism
When playing a disc, the precision of reading out the data is of crucial importance. The CD / SACD drive in the SL-G700 consists of a triple chassis structure. This enables extremely reliable reading of the data and at the same time prevents vibrations from being transmitted to the periphery of the drive. In addition, the drive of the SL-G700 also has a sturdy disc tray made of aluminum, which is characterized by a high level of vibration damping and ensures perfect playback.
